Exporting an excel file in angular madhava kumar ippili medium. First we, will create the html table, which shows any employee details and an export to excel button, as shown below. The javascript codes for this article are based on the fact that the serverside returns a csv data to angularjs. Bug tracker roadmap vote for features about docs service status. File export exporting data from a table can often be a key part of a complex application. In this blog, we will see how to export an html table to an excel file, using the simple table2excel angular method. The download method accepts two parameters, the first parameter in jsondata and the second parameter is filename.
If true, disables automatic download and returns only formatted csv. Upload and download excel files in various format in angular 8. My data comes from backend spring microservices layer and i have initialized in component. This is assigned with json object to be converted into csv file. Download csv file in angularjs using native javascript.
Here, we will learn about downloading excel file in various formats like text, html, json, and csv. This solution only works in the simple case, but it could be improved to handle some of the stranger cases as well. Export json to csv in angularjs export json object to. The exporter feature allows data to be exported from the grid in csv or pdf format. Data table export data to pdf, csv, excel sathish kumar ramalingam. In this blog, i will explain how to export json data into excel in angularjs. I have already shared angular datatable tutorial for multiple datatable into single page, so now i am extending this angularjs datatable tutorial. Export data in csv, excel, pdf format in angularjs stack overflow. Retrieve the array of the data in excel download method.
Introduction in this article i am going to explain how to export json data to excelcsv file using angularjs with using bootstrap and also show you how you can create downloadable excelcsv file in angularjs as well as how you can display json data in web form using angularjs. In some cases you may not get comma separated file, it could be slash \, pipe or other delimiter separated files. You can download csv in different ways, this below is a common way to download file var a document. This post will show you how to upload csv files data to angularjs, read the data, and. Since we already have the interface with the link where a user will be able to download the csv file, we now proceed to write the angular code that will contain the data to be downloaded, and then bind it with the html controls. Clientside csv download with angularjs a taste of sandwich. In this simple example youll see how to let your users save data from the browser. The buttons extension for datatables provides three plugins that provide overlapping functionality for data export. Optional this is the title included inside the csv download. Was wondering is there a simple solution to export a html table to a csv file with angular 2. Today, we want to share with you exporting html table to csv file using angularjs. Angular uigrid programmatically trigger download of csvpdf file. We then make the csv available for download on the client side.
Csv files are preferred because of their simplicity. So, the following article explains how i used angularjs to export my table content into a csv. Bower bower install ngcsv npm npm install ngcsv cdn. The html table will be exported to excel file using the jquery table2excel plugin. We are getting the binary contents of the excel file in a json object also. In this article, we will learn how we can read data from json using api and download it in excel format in angular 7. In the downloadfile method we are calling converttocsv method which converts the json to csv. This article explains how to export json data to excel csv file using ngularjs with using bootstrap as well as how you can create downloadable excel csv file in angularjs. If you want to export as excel you need to have installed excelbuilder. I am developing the excel download method in angularjs.
In this post we will show you how to export html table data to excel using angularjs, hear for export to csv using angularjs and html we will give you demo and example for implement. Hi all, this time i came up with a feature to implement the exporting an excel file in our web apps built with angular. Home angular 7 angular 8 angular 9 angular7 angular7csv angular8 csv excel export to csv in angular 7 example exporttocsv exporttoexcel exporttopdf. This post will show you how to upload csv files data to angularjs, read the data, and then convert it to json for processing. Angular 2, how to export a html table to a csv file. You can export data from angularjs to xls, xlsx, csv, and tab formats with alasql javascript library with xlsx. To enable the excel export, import the excelmodule and add the kendogridexcel component to the kendo ui grid for angular. An angularjs simple directive that turns arrays and objects into downloadable csv files. Export nggrid data to excel, csv and pdf format in angularjs.
The html table will be populated from a json array using angularjs. Angular datatable export data to pdf csv excel print. This is one of the frequently used feature in our web apps. A blob object represents a filelike object of immutable, raw data. Angular datatable to export data into excel, csv, pdf, print and copy.
Create and download data in csv format using plain javascript. The grid provides options for exporting its data to excel. We will first read the data from the json api and then download the data in excel format using angular 7. Export json object to csv using angularjs linkedin. And you want to offer your users the ability to download it as a csv without any serverside shenanigans. Exporting an excel file in angular madhava kumar ippili. Export json data to excelcsv file using angularjs with.
Install module via bower or download the files from the dist folder in the repo. How to upload and download csv files with angularjs. I am having the same issue with type applicationvnd. I hope this code sample will helps you to create and download csv file in angular 7. We need a json file which we need to export in the controller of angularjs and we should be able to call from the html file. Exporting html table to csv file using angularjs pakainfo.
Archana sivakumar i havent tried exporting to excel. Complete file upload and download tutorial using angular and nodejs duration. Export to csv or excel files in angular 5, 6 and 7. Generate csv and download it client side from the browser optikalefx.
As opposed to the forked library, this version does not have a dependency on ngtable and can export any html table demo. Angular uigrid programmatically trigger download of. Angular component that lets you import and convert csv file to json bahaaldineangularcsvimport. Home angular 1 and angular 2 integration cannot find module angular2core csv and pdf format in angularjs export nggrid data to excel introduction to angular 2 the fundamentals of components export nggrid data to excel, csv and pdf format in angularjs. Upload and download excel files in various format in. We will be using file saver and xlsx packages for this purpose. Here mudassar ahmed khan has explained with an example, how to export html table data to excel file using angularjs. Then, youll see how to do the whole thing in reverse and download a csv data dump from angularjs. I am working on angular js app and i stuck in a situation in which i have to export data to xls using angular js. Export to excel using angularjs oodlestechnologies. I am writing application using angularjs and spring. In this post we will show you best way to implement datatable exporting buttons in angularjs, hear for export gridview data to excel, word, pdf, text and csv format using angularjswith download. To initiate the export, use the kendogridexcelcommand directive or the saveasexcel method.
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Lets see the options example var options fieldseparator. An angularjs simple directive that turns arrays and objects into downloadable csv files, dependencies. I have searched a lot on the internet for export functionality or any library for angular js so i can do that or at least i can get the idea how to export. Generate csv and download it client side from the browser. How to upload and download csv files with angularjs xee. In this article, we will learn how to convert a json array into csv and how to export csv as a downloadable file by using blob in angular 8. Java project tutorial make login and register form step by step using netbeans and mysql database duration. Retrieve the array of the data in excel download method angularjs posted on january 30, 2020 by shan cho. Easily bind arrays of data to a textarea with csv formating.
Angular datatable to export data into excel, csv, pdf. With your microsoft excel open, head over to the file tab and click open the open dialog box appears and you select text files. Scheduling a nonessential work in angularjs using requestidlecallback. I have searched a bit, but i havent been able to find an answer related to angular 2. Csv is a nice and simple format to keep tabular information. It took me some time to make this work under the latest chrome and firefox, so i. But before we start, we need to first add two files in our angular library. Download csv format using angularjs stack overflow. Today, we will learn about downloading an excel file in various formats in angular, like text, html, json, and csv. They are also widely supported by many types of programs and provide a straightforward way to represent spreadsheet. All code belongs to the poster and no license is enforced. Hi guys, as you all know, the browser runs on a single thread, meaning it can only do one thing at a time. I hope this article helps you to develop your angularjs application, if you have any query you can ask me, you just leave your comments. Angular datatable to export data into excel, csv, pdf, print and copy october 30, 2018 jstutorials team angular i have already shared angular datatable tutorial for multiple datatable into single page, so now i am extending this angularjs datatable tutorial and adding export features within angular datatable.
496 658 739 835 319 1183 1354 1201 357 1276 977 906 1419 1255 1182 198 464 746 1078 1307 1050 940 16 839 202 476 982 564 595 1278 111 25